Proton600K Multi-Core Processor

Rad-hard 3U VPX single board computer

Proton600K™ is an advanced, radiation-hardened 3U OpenVPX Single Board Computer designed for high-performance, mission-critical edge computing. It combines eight ARM Cortex application and real-time cores with integrated graphics/video processing, robust ECC-protected memory and flexible operating system support. A system FPGA adds significant acceleration and I/O capability, while dedicated controller and security processors enable secure, reliable operation. Built on radiation-tolerant process technologies and engineered for harsh environments, Proton600K™ is immune to destructive latch-up and incorporates patented H-Core™ mitigation for SEU/SEFI resilience, with scalable 2- or 3-card configurations available with optional I/O and chassis enclosure.

Radiation-hardened

3U OpenVPX SBC for space/defense edge computing

8-core ARM architecture

dual Cortex-A72 + quad Cortex-A53 + dual Cortex-M4F real-time cores

Dedicated system controller + security processor

for robust control and secure operation

ECC-protected memory options

on-chip ECC and external LPDDR4 support

Integrated graphics/video processing

dual 32-bit GPUs + VPU

High-reliability storage

with ECC-protected flash and mission memory options (eMMC / NAND / MRAM)

Broad OS compatibility

Linux, VxWorks, Integrity, Green Hills, and others
